On 29.01.2018 10:52, Maxime Ripard wrote:
On Mon, Jan 29, 2018 at 12:29:17AM +0100, Philipp Rossak wrote:quoted
This patch enables the the sid controller in the H3. It can be used for thermal calibration data. Signed-off-by: Philipp Rossak <redacted> --- arch/arm/boot/dts/sun8i-h3.dtsi | 7 +++++++ 1 file changed, 7 insertions(+)diff --git a/arch/arm/boot/dts/sun8i-h3.dtsi b/arch/arm/boot/dts/sun8i-h3.dtsi index 3f83f6a27c74..9bb5cc29fec5 100644 --- a/arch/arm/boot/dts/sun8i-h3.dtsi +++ b/arch/arm/boot/dts/sun8i-h3.dtsi@@ -72,6 +72,13 @@ }; }; + soc { + sid: eeprom@1c14000 { + compatible = "allwinner,sun8i-h3-sid"; + reg = <0x01c14000 0x400>; + }; + }; +Shouldn't you also use a nvmem-cells property to the THS node? Maxime
Oh seems like I forgot that. As related to the wiki [1] this should be 64 bit wide at the address 0x34. I will add that in the next version.
